瑞吉外卖项目源代码深度解析与设计理念
需积分: 1 45 浏览量
更新于2024-11-10
收藏 59.61MB ZIP 举报
资源摘要信息:"B站项目瑞吉外卖源代码_reggie.ziphtml css js网页设计"
本资源是一套完整的网页设计项目,涉及前端开发的核心技术,包括HTML、CSS以及JavaScript,旨在为用户提供一个关于瑞吉外卖的界面设计和交互体验。以下将详细介绍相关知识点:
1. HTML基础
HTML(HyperText Markup Language)是网页内容的骨架,它定义了网页的结构。在“B站项目瑞吉外卖源代码_reggie.zip”中,HTML将被用来创建外卖平台的基础页面结构,如首页、菜单页、订单页、用户信息页等。HTML元素以标签形式存在,例如<title>、<header>、<nav>、<section>、<article>、<footer>等,用于构建网页的头部、导航栏、主要内容区域、页脚等部分。了解并熟悉HTML标签的语义化使用,能够帮助提高网站的可访问性和搜索引擎优化(SEO)效果。
2. CSS样式设计
CSS(Cascading Style Sheets)用于定义网页的布局、颜色、字体以及其他视觉样式。在“B站项目瑞吉外卖源代码_reggie.zip”中,CSS负责整个外卖平台的视觉呈现,包括但不限于颜色方案、文字排版、按钮样式、菜单导航栏的交互效果等。通过CSS,开发者可以对网页元素进行精确的定位,实现响应式设计,确保网页在不同屏幕尺寸和设备上的兼容性。
3. JavaScript交互实现
JavaScript是实现网页动态交互的重要语言。在“B站项目瑞吉外卖源代码_reggie.zip”中,JavaScript用于处理用户输入、更新页面内容、与后端服务器通信等动态功能。例如,通过JavaScript可以实现点击按钮动态添加商品到购物车,或者在表单提交时进行实时验证。此外,现代JavaScript还涵盖了如Vue.js、React.js等流行的前端框架,以及Ajax技术,用于构建更加复杂和流畅的单页面应用(SPA)。
4. 响应式网页设计
响应式网页设计(Responsive Web Design)是一种网页设计技术,旨在使网站能够适应不同设备的屏幕尺寸,如手机、平板电脑和桌面显示器。通过使用媒体查询(Media Queries)以及灵活的布局和网格系统(如Bootstrap框架),开发者可以确保“B站项目瑞吉外卖源代码_reggie.zip”在各种设备上都提供良好的用户体验。
5. 前端工程化
随着前端项目的复杂度增加,前端工程化变得尤为重要。前端工程化通常包括模块化、组件化、自动化构建流程、代码质量控制等方面。项目如“B站项目瑞吉外卖源代码_reggie.zip”可能会使用Webpack、Gulp等工具来自动化编译、压缩、打包资源文件,使用ESLint来检测和修复代码质量问题,以及使用版本控制工具如Git进行代码管理。
综上所述,“B站项目瑞吉外卖源代码_reggie.zip”项目融合了网页设计和前端开发的核心技术,是学习和实践HTML、CSS、JavaScript的优秀资源。开发者通过分析和学习该项目,不仅能够掌握网页前端开发的基础知识,还能够了解项目结构组织、响应式设计、前端工程化等高级概念,为成为一名全面的前端开发者打下坚实的基础。
2024-05-14 上传
2024-10-30 上传
2023-12-05 上传
2023-05-25 上传
2023-05-18 上传
2023-09-13 上传
2023-07-15 上传
好家伙VCC
- 粉丝: 2147
- 资源: 9145
最新资源
- JHU荣誉单变量微积分课程教案介绍
- Naruto爱好者必备CLI测试应用
- Android应用显示Ignaz-Taschner-Gymnasium取消课程概览
- ASP学生信息档案管理系统毕业设计及完整源码
- Java商城源码解析:酒店管理系统快速开发指南
- 构建可解析文本框:.NET 3.5中实现文本解析与验证
- Java语言打造任天堂红白机模拟器—nes4j解析
- 基于Hadoop和Hive的网络流量分析工具介绍
- Unity实现帝国象棋:从游戏到复刻
- WordPress文档嵌入插件:无需浏览器插件即可上传和显示文档
- Android开源项目精选:优秀项目篇
- 黑色设计商务酷站模板 - 网站构建新选择
- Rollup插件去除JS文件横幅:横扫许可证头
- AngularDart中Hammock服务的使用与REST API集成
- 开源AVR编程器:高效、低成本的微控制器编程解决方案
- Anya Keller 图片组合的开发部署记录